Around 15 miles south of Denver, West Centennial is a relatively affluent neighborhood in Centennial, Colorado. This peaceful, family-friendly suburb is a blend of high-rise apartment and condo rentals and quiet neighborhoods.
Surrounded by multiple shopping centers with a variety of restaurants, West Centennial offers plentiful amenities amongst its quiet suburban neighborhoods. An abundance of community parks, green space, and athletic fields are located throughout West Centennial.
West Centennial is just a few miles from the Cherry Creek State Park, a large and lively dog-friendly space with a reservoir, water sports, camping sites, and outdoor activities for all ages. For a round of golf, visit the South Suburban Golf Course off South Colorado Boulevard.

Explosion alert! This building had a boiler explosion that the management company did not want you knowing about. We were offered $500.00 for our silence to not write this review but I couldn't accept it. Fox31 ran a big story about the explosion and subsequent attempt at coercing silence. 11 days after the building exploded they forced us out of our lease due to a damage clause. The explosion happened on the 12th of the month so they put us up in the worst hotel imaginable for the remainder of the month. It was only a few days left in the month did they mention that this was actually costing us rent! Another hilarious thing was the pressure gauge proving what happened was "stolen" so I guess the place also isn't secure enough to keep out copper thieves. I don't remember a bike or anything else that was stolen in the over 2 years I lived there except one piece of damning evidence a day or so after a major explosion. Sounds realistic. Stay away. A woman was in the burn unit for around a week and 16 units were displaced completely. It was indeed a shameful attempt at customer service and damage control but it didn't work. Please stay away for your own safety.

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
